WebDo NOT give your cell phone records to the insurance company. The reason insurance adjusters ask for these records is because they're looking for a reason to blame you for the accident. They want to see if you made any calls around the time of the wreck, which could indicate that you were distracted at the time. WebJun 21, 2024 · Delaney Simchuk, Car Insurance Writer. Geico generally checks your driving record every 6 to 12 months, when you apply for a new policy or renew an existing one. Most car insurance companies tend to check less frequently if you have been their customer for a while, however, as they already have a sense of your driving habits.
